“…Initial reports on group 15 elements bearing geometrically constrained tridentate, meridionally coordinating pincer ligands were published by Arduengo, Baccolini, Contreras, Schmidpeter and Wolf. [20][21][22][23][24][25][26][27][28][29] The addition of PnCl 3 (Pn ¼ P, As, Sb, Bi) to HN(CH 2 CH 2 C(O)R) 2 (R ¼ Ad, t Bu, Ph) yielded geometrically constrained pnictogen species coordinated by an ONO pincer ligand (I, Pn ¼ P, Scheme 2). While the lighter elements showed full conversion upon addition of one equivalent of ligand, the reaction with BiCl 3 required three equivalents to yield a 9-coordinate species.…”

“…This bicyclophosphane 8 reacts differently depending on whether the OH groups come from alcohol or from water. 28 In 31P NMR, the phosphorus atoms of the reaction products then have different chemical shifts (<5 = -35 ppm after reaction with alcohols, 8a; ó = +18 ppm, 8b, and <5 = -7 ppm 8c, after reaction with water29) (Scheme 1). In our case, polymer 6 or 7 reacts with 8 giving 9 according to (3).…”
